Comparison review

The Xperia 5 III has an overall score of 90.5, which is a lot better than Moto X Pure Edition (2015)'s score of 74.1. Xperia 5 III is a newer cellphone, and it's also noticeably thinner and just a little bit lighter than Moto X Pure Edition (2015). The Xperia 5 III features a bit faster CPU than Motorola Moto X Pure Edition (2015), because it has 5 GB more RAM memory and a larger number of cores (and also faster).

Moto X Pure Edition (2015) counts with a slightly better display than Xperia 5 III, because although it has a quite smaller display, it also counts with a quite better 1440 x 2560 resolution and a quite better pixels quantity in each inch in the display. Xperia 5 III shoots a bit better photographs and videos than Motorola Moto X Pure Edition (2015), because although it has a back camera with a way lower 12 mega-pixels resolution and a worse 3840x2160 (4K) video resolution, it also counts with a much bigger sensor and a bigger aperture to take better images and videos in poorly lited situations.

The Xperia 5 III has a much bigger memory capacity to install applications and games or saving photos and videos than Moto X Pure Edition (2015), because it has a slot for an external memory card that holds a maximum of 1 TB and 256 GB internal memory capacity. The Xperia 5 III has a very superior battery lifetime than Moto X Pure Edition (2015), because it has a 50% greater battery capacity.
